Transaction dccba19fd2642f000527e03139a200468f50396a0c30e86447ca26f940505e5b
1 Input
1 Output
-
dccba19fd2642f000527e03139a200468f50396a0c30e86447ca26f940505e5b:0
- value
- 28038
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3419dc3c5ec1e15373106321907b527bb900100
- address
- bc1q7dqems79as0p2de3qcepjpa4y7aeqqgqqhsft0